About 7 Charterhouse Road
7 Charterhouse Road is a semi-detached house in Bristol (BS5 7AJ). It has a recorded floor area of 78 m² (around 840 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(July 2021) shows an E (score 53),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. Earlier certificates rated it D (July 2012);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, roof efficiency dropped from Average to Very Poor and window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 87), a 3-band jump.
Today's modelled estimate of £291,000 sits 132.8% above the 2012 sale of £125,000. Last sold in September 2012, so it's been off the market for around 14 years.
